11.7.4  Sector Count Register 
 
    - CS0 
  DA2-DA0 : 2 
  Read / Write 
 
11.7.4.1  Disk Access command 
The sector count register determines the number of sectors to be read or written for Read, Write, and Verify 
commands.    A 0 in the sector count register specifies a 256 sector transfer.    After normal completion of a 
command, the content shall be 0. 
During a multi-sector operation, the sector count is decremented and the sector number is incremented.    If 
an error should occur during multi-sector operation, this command shows the number of remaining sectors 
in order to avoid duplicated transfer. 
11.7.4.2  Initialize Device Parameters command 
This register determines number of sectors per track. 
11.7.4.3  Power Control command 
This register returns a value in accordance with the operation mode (idle mode or stand-by mode). 
11.7.4.4  Set Features Command 
If features register for this command is 03h, this register sets the data transfer mode.
